Which Denman brushes should I use on…African-American hair?
Though the texture of African-American hair is generally coarser and more wiry than that of Caucasians, it is nevertheless very delicate and breaks easily. The main thing is to be gentle with your hair. Brush your hair with a slow, gentle action to avoid pulling and breakage.



Use any of the Denman Freeflow brushes to detangle hair without causing any damage. The widely-spaced pins set into an anti-static rubber pad is particularly effective for getting through any type of hair, especially thick, coarse hair. Brush it through in sections starting with the underneath and working up to the outer layer. This will help you to avoid over-brushing the outer layer as this can make it fly-away.
